League-Toolkit:英雄联盟玩家的终极自动化工具集
League-Toolkit英雄联盟玩家的终极自动化工具集【免费下载链接】League-ToolkitAn all-in-one toolkit for LeagueClient. Gathering power .项目地址: https://gitcode.com/gh_mirrors/le/League-ToolkitLeague-Toolkit 是一款基于官方 LCU API 开发的英雄联盟客户端增强工具集为技术爱好者和进阶玩家提供完整的游戏体验优化解决方案。通过智能自动化和深度数据集成该工具彻底改变了传统游戏辅助工具的使用方式让玩家能够专注于游戏本身而非繁琐的操作流程。痛点分析传统游戏体验的局限性在英雄联盟的日常游戏过程中玩家常常面临多个效率瓶颈选人阶段的时间压力- 排位赛选人时间有限手动操作容易错过心仪英雄特别是在补位或英雄被禁用时临时决策往往导致阵容失衡。信息获取的碎片化- 查询对手战绩需要切换多个平台数据不完整且实时性差无法在短时间内做出准确的对手实力评估。重复性操作的疲劳- 从接受对局到游戏结束需要执行大量重复性点击操作这些机械性任务消耗玩家的注意力和精力。数据整合的缺失- 个人游戏数据分散在各个系统中缺乏统一的视图和分析工具难以进行有效的游戏复盘和提升规划。功能矩阵对比传统方式 vs League-Toolkit功能维度传统手动操作League-Toolkit 自动化方案英雄选择手动搜索、点击选择平均耗时5-8秒预设优先级列表毫秒级自动选择战绩查询切换浏览器/第三方网站信息不全内置实时查询完整历史数据分析游戏流程每个步骤手动确认容易错过时机全流程智能监控自动执行关键操作数据整合分散在多个平台需要手动整理统一数据仓库自动同步和分析配置管理每次游戏前手动设置云端同步配置一次设置多端生效核心功能场景化应用案例场景一排位赛智能英雄选择在紧张的排位赛中玩家经常需要在有限时间内完成英雄选择。League-Toolkit 通过src/main/shards/auto-select/模块实现了智能选择系统优先级配置玩家可以预设每个位置的英雄优先级列表实时监控系统监听选人界面状态变化智能决策根据队友选择、敌方禁用情况动态调整选择策略快速执行通过 LCU API 实现毫秒级响应智能英雄选择界面场景二对局前深度数据洞察通过src/shared/data-sources/opgg/和src/shared/data-sources/sgp/模块工具实现了多源数据聚合实时查询在匹配成功后立即获取对手历史战绩多维分析胜率、KDA、常用英雄、近期表现等关键指标智能提醒标记高风险对手和优势对线机会本地缓存建立玩家数据库记录相遇过的对手信息场景三游戏流程全自动化src/main/shards/auto-gameflow/模块实现了从匹配到游戏结束的全流程自动化技术架构解析模块化设计的优势League-Toolkit 采用模块化的架构设计确保系统的可扩展性和维护性核心架构层数据层(src/shared/data-sources/)多源数据集成OP.GG、SGP、官方API数据标准化处理本地缓存机制业务逻辑层(src/main/shards/)独立的 shard 模块设计事件驱动的状态管理插件化的功能扩展UI渲染层(src/renderer/)多窗口界面系统Vue.js TypeScript 技术栈响应式设计适配不同分辨率关键技术实现LCU API 集成(src/shared/http-api-axios-helper/league-client/)WebSocket 实时通信RESTful API 封装认证和会话管理状态管理(src/main/shards/*/state.ts)MobX 状态管理响应式数据绑定持久化存储国际化支持(src/shared/i18n/)多语言配置文件动态语言切换区域化内容适配安装与配置指南环境准备克隆项目仓库git clone https://gitcode.com/gh_mirrors/le/League-Toolkit cd League-Toolkit依赖安装yarn install构建项目yarn build核心配置要点首次使用时需要关注以下关键配置英雄优先级设置(src/main/shards/auto-select/state.ts)为每个位置配置2-3个备选英雄设置不同游戏模式的优先级策略配置自动禁用的英雄列表自动化规则(src/main/shards/auto-gameflow/index.ts)接受对局的延迟设置自动点赞的条件配置游戏结束后的行为定义数据源配置(src/shared/data-sources/)API 密钥和访问权限设置数据缓存策略隐私保护选项开发与扩展指南自定义模块开发League-Toolkit 支持开发者创建自定义功能模块创建新的 shard 模块在src/main/shards/下创建新目录实现index.ts和state.ts注册到主应用程序中集成新的数据源在src/shared/data-sources/添加数据源实现实现标准化的数据接口配置缓存和更新策略界面扩展在src/renderer/对应窗口下添加组件遵循现有的 Vue.js 组件规范集成到路由和状态管理中API 文档参考LCU API 文档官方 LCU 接口文档内部 API 参考项目中的接口定义文件事件系统文档src/shared/event-emitter/安全与合规性说明技术安全性League-Toolkit 在设计上遵循以下安全原则本地数据处理所有用户数据存储在本地不上传到任何服务器权限最小化只请求必要的 API 访问权限代码开源透明完整源代码可供审查定期安全审计依赖包的安全更新和维护使用合规性虽然工具基于官方开放的 API 开发但用户仍需注意遵守游戏服务条款合理使用自动化功能尊重其他玩家的游戏体验不用于任何商业盈利目的未来路线图展望短期计划1-2个版本增强的数据分析更深入的游戏数据挖掘和模式识别智能推荐系统基于历史数据的英雄和符文推荐移动端支持开发配套的移动端应用中期规划3-6个月AI 辅助决策集成机器学习模型进行游戏决策支持社区功能玩家数据分享和对比功能插件市场第三方开发者功能扩展平台长期愿景1年以上跨游戏支持扩展到其他 MOBA 游戏云同步服务安全的云端配置和数据同步专业训练工具面向职业选手的高级分析功能最佳实践建议排位赛使用策略预选英雄配置为每个位置设置主选和备选英雄数据查询时机匹配成功后立即查询对手信息自动化程度调整根据个人习惯调整自动化级别大乱斗模式优化快速切换策略配置更长的英雄优先级列表随机英雄处理设置随机到不熟悉英雄时的应对策略娱乐模式适配调整自动化规则以适应大乱斗的游戏节奏性能优化配置资源占用监控定期检查工具的资源使用情况数据缓存清理定期清理历史数据缓存网络连接优化配置合适的 API 请求频率技术支持与社区问题反馈渠道GitCode Issues项目的问题追踪系统开发者文档项目中的技术文档社区讨论相关的技术论坛和社区贡献指南欢迎开发者贡献代码和改进建议代码规范遵循项目的编码规范测试要求新功能需要包含单元测试文档更新相关文档需要同步更新PR 流程通过 Pull Request 提交更改League-Toolkit 作为一个持续发展的开源项目致力于为英雄联盟玩家提供最专业、最可靠的游戏增强工具。通过技术创新和社区协作我们相信能够不断提升玩家的游戏体验让每个人都能享受更加流畅、智能的英雄联盟游戏过程。【免费下载链接】League-ToolkitAn all-in-one toolkit for LeagueClient. Gathering power .项目地址: https://gitcode.com/gh_mirrors/le/League-Toolkit创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/2540644.html
如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!